Dead or Alive Xtreme Beach Volleyball: Review by FoolishGamer

Dead or Alive Xtreme Beach Volleyball is rated M for Mature by ESRB because of the mature sexual themes, gambling and slight nudity. But the Dead or Alive (DOA) girls are back and better than ever in the first ever "Sports Fantasy Simulation". Developed by Team Ninja, the guys who brought you the million-selling Dead or Alive 3 fighting game. Dead or Alive Xtreme Beach Volleyball is sure to have your heart-racing with beautifully rendered graphics and action-packed gameplay. The extreme action is transported from the fighting ring of Dead or Alive 3 to the beach this time around with the girls throwing on their bikinis to go head-to-head in the most outrageous beach volleyball game you have ever seen! Story: 2/10
Featuring Dennis Rodman as the voice of Zack. With Lady Luck over his shoulder, Zack hit the jackpot at the casino and became an instant millionaire. Using some of his winnings, Zack purchased an island in the south seas and named it Zack Island. He then declared that he would host the 4th Dead or Alive tournament there. Although they felt it was a little suspicious, the contestants continued to gather on Zack Island. However, for some reason the only contestants invited were woman. After a while the girls find out that there is no tournament and get used to the idea of a vacation. The story line is very poor and not well put together and that's why I gave it a 2/10. But this game isn't about story anyway.

Gameplay: 9/10
I do have to say that Dead or Alive Xtreme Beach Volleyball is the best volleyball game to date. Say that this game didn't have the Dead or Alive girls in it. Say that it didn't have the casino where you can gamble money to buy new bikinis and accessories. It still would be the best volleyball game to date. The way you can control the characters, hit the ball, block your opponent and etc. is just amazing. The gameplay is where the game is at. You can go to the casino and gamble the money you have earned from volleyball games and unlock lots of cool stuff for your character(s). You can unlock bikinis, sunglasses, new and different volleyballs and on and on. There is plenty to buy and unlock. So like I said, gameplay is where this games at.

Graphics: 9/10
The graphics will blow your mind. Not the best graphics I seen on the Xbox but its way up there. The way the girls move and interact with each other is just amazing. The opening scene will have you wanting to watch it again and again. The poolside is a place where you can see a lot of the games grate graphics. You can also take a rest there, play hopping game and view your items. The hopping game is fun by the way it has you "bouncing" across the pool on the floating platforms scattered along it surface. You'll also receive small prize money according to your clear time. You can also see the awesome graphics in the levels. "Niki Beach" A beach on the eastern shore of Zack Island. It's named after Zack's girlfriend. "The Private Beach" Zack's private beach on the island's northern shore. There are some mysterious animals living there. "Jungle" A jungle in the island's interior. The lush vegetation means the sun isn't as strong here as on the beach. And "Bass Island" A small island off the southeast of Zack Island.

Sound: 5/10
The music is umm....er.... okayish. There is music from Bob Marley, Christina Aguilera, Reel Big Fish, Baha Men, Meja, Raja-Nee, B*Witched and more. Original "Dead or Alive Xtreme Beach Volleyball" tracks are already entered in the playlist. You CAN also select tracks that have been recorded onto the Xbox. You can also have a separate playlist for daytime and night-time. The music that is playing can also be skipped or replayed by simply pressing on a single button. If it wasn't for you being able to play your own soundtrack the sound would have gotten a lower rating from me. I thought that the Original "Dead or Alive Xtreme Beach Volleyball" tracks wasn't all that good.

Overall: 7/10
My overall rating for this game is 7/10. It's a grate game but not everyone would like it. I also recommend that if you ARE NOT a fan of the Dead or Alive series then definitely rent this game before you buy. If you ARE a fan of the Dead or Alive series the you should just straight up buy this game. The game is selling for very cheap now so fans shouldn't miss out on this grate opportunity to have this game in there collection. Please pay attention to the ESRB rating. Rated M for Mature and all ratings by the ESRB are final. And thank you Tecmo & Team Ninja for bringing us gamers a decent volleyball game. There could have been a little more mini games though but other then that, not bad.
